Near Jhans:

Barudai was not in a position to look across the river at Jhans. He was on the
other side of the hill, and near the bottom. He did not want to see Jhans, and even
more, he did not want anybody from Jhans to see him. The Rirorni considered himself
a scout, but he knew that many people--from Jhans--might well call him a spy. And
nobody like spies much. They probably wouldn't believe him if he said that his...
scouting had no object that was hostile to Jhans. He wouldn't have believed it in
their place, even though he knew that this time it was the truth. In fact, if he got
his information back to the gathering of shamans near Rocanis in time for them to
act, his mission would be of great benefit to Jhans and all southern Alastari.
That prospect was not as comforting as he had hoped. He still had to get back

TEAM SPOTLIGHT (continued)

to Rocanis, after all, and the renegade's men were hunting him.
He studied as much of the sky as he could see from his shelter under an
overhanging rock. Definitely a storm coming, and not a little one, either. This
would be the kind of storm that menaced the life of anyone fool enough to be out in
it. Hail like fists. Floods of rain. Lightning like the end of the world. He
tried to back farther into his inadequate shelter, but his horse was behind him--not
a foolish beast!--pressed against the slanting stone. Still, when he wasn't moving,
he was leaving no tracks, and the renegade's men would have to take shelter somewhere
also--or die under the flail of the storm.
The clouds covered the sky, blocking stars and moon, but lightning shredded the
darkness. The rain held off. To Barudai, that meant that when the waters finally
came, they would be devastating. Every little fold of the plain would be a roaring
stream. Flat lands would be lakes. Travel would be impossible, tonight and for days
to come.
The last was an uneasy thought. The renegade's men could have magical aids;
there were shamans in his camp, too. He had glimpsed a feather cloak in one tent,
and that meant flying. A man could fly above the waters. Where as he, Barudai, had
only his own two feet, and his horse.
Movement caught his eye, and he stared out anxiously. If one of the renegade's
assassins found him here-- His sword was in his hand as he searched for an attacker.
There!
Wheeling below the clouds, dodging the lightning, bird-shaped but without a
bird's grace. Impossible to judge size against the sky, but he thought it was too
big for any mortal bird. Trust the renegade to inspire men to dare even such a
storm! The flying figure circled again and aimed toward the hill, that much Barudai
could see. And it was getting larger, which meant lower.
The clouds burst like a ruptured waterskin, cutting visibility to nothing. Even
a true bird would have trouble flying in that...wouldn't it? Yes, of course. There
was as much water as air in the sky now, it was hard to breathe. Flying must be
impossible. If the flyer crashed to the ground, all would be well. But if it
managed to land....
He stared at the blind wall of falling water. Sometimes it turned bright white
with lightning, other times it was black. Nothing was visible beyond it. Nothing to
do but wait. He hated waiting.
The ground trembled under his feet, and his horse screamed, barely audible over
the storm. The animal's warmth was gone from behind him, replaced by a cold wind.
Turning slowly, shaking with cold and fear, Barudai stared into a tunnel where
there had been solid rock before. It was not completely dark, though the light was
faint, without color or visible source. Unfamiliar symbols crawled on walls as
smooth as glass, colored purple, and poison green, and red as blood.
In the depth of the tunnel, shadows moved.

Ladies and Gentlemen...The Announcement You Have All Been Waiting For Is Here!!!!!!!!

ZalCon3...The Rebirth!!!!!!!

The Rules Are Simple, The Prizes Are Awesome, The Competition Fierce!

Where: Dullens (DM13) When: October 8th, 2005

The Rules:
Every Manager Must DA Their Entire Team On The First Turn They Enter The Contest.
All Warriors DA'd In This Manner MUST Be At Zero FE And May Fight In The Contest If
They Live. The Style Of The Warrior Must Be Present In The Name In A Non Ambiguous
Manner, Standard Abbreviations Accepted. Scoring Starts On The 3rd Turn Of The
Contest Which Will Also Be The First Turn After The October Mail In. Dead Warriors
May Be Entered From The Contest To Dead Apprentices ONLY--And With Zero FE!!!!! All
Living Warriors May Be Entered Into Rookies or Apprentices For The October Mail In.
